How to Get to Playa de la Colonia
Getting to Playa de la Colonia in Águilas is quite straightforward, making it a very accessible destination for all visitors. We always recommend planning the route a little to ensure the best experience.
By Car
If you are coming by car, the most comfortable way to arrive is via the A-7 or AP-7 motorway, taking the exit towards Águilas. Once in the municipality, the beach is very well signposted. Águilas has a good network of roads that facilitate access to the coastal area. Once near the beach, you will find several parking options. During the high season, as expected, it can be a bit more difficult to find a spot right next to it, but there are public car parks and regulated parking areas in the surrounding streets. We usually look for parking on the streets near the promenade or in underground car parks if we want to be more at ease.
By Public Transport
Although the car is the preferred option for many to explore the region, you can also reach Águilas by public transport. The nearest train station is Águilas station, which connects with Murcia and other towns. From the station, Playa de la Colonia is a short walk or a taxi or urban bus ride away. Several intercity bus lines connect Águilas with other cities in the Region of Murcia and nearby provinces, such as Lorca, Cartagena, or even Alicante. Once at the Águilas bus station, the beach is easily accessible.

The Sand and the Water
When we talk about the characteristics that make Playa de la Colonia special, we cannot fail to highlight its sand and its waters. They are, without a doubt, two of its greatest attractions and the reasons why so many visitors, and we ourselves, fall in love with it.
The Sand: A Golden Carpet Under Our Feet
The sand of Playa de la Colonia is, simply put, a delight. It is fine and has a very characteristic golden hue that shines under the Mediterranean sun. Walking barefoot on it is a very pleasant experience; it's not the kind of sand that burns excessively or sticks annoyingly. Its soft texture makes it perfect for building sandcastles with children, for lying down to sunbathe comfortably, or simply for feeling the contact with nature under our feet. Furthermore, being an urban and very well-maintained beach, the cleanliness of the sand is a priority, which contributes to a general feeling of well-being.
The Waters: An Embrace of Calm and Transparency
But if the sand invites us to relax, the waters of Playa de la Colonia invite us to immerse ourselves in a world of tranquility. They are famous for their calmness and transparency, characteristics largely due to the beach's protected bay shape. Here, the waves are usually gentle, almost non-existent, making it an exceptionally safe place for swimming, especially for the little ones and for those who do not feel comfortable in rough waters. The entry into the sea is gradual, without sudden drops, which adds an extra plus of safety.
We love the clarity of its waters, which often allows us to see the seabed with the naked eye. This is an indicator of the good health of the ecosystem and the cleanliness of the beach, an aspect we greatly value.
